There already is a huge once a year metro crawl-they call it Cookie's Trainwreck.
This year it started at the organizers house in Shrewsbury, where a local drumline, police, the Oscar Meyer Weiner mobile and the Shrewsbury Mayor escorted the throng to the Shrewsbury station. Then the actual crawl started at Feisty bulldog, (formerly Trainwreck) and proceded to several other bars on the landing, Jack Patricks, Tom's (which had Karoake set up) and another in clayton...
over 120 people showed, though only 70 started at the beginning.
Really fun gig.
